share.pas

来自「Delphi7和ACCESS开发的用户权限管理的源程序.」· PAS 代码 · 共 52 行

PAS
52
字号
unit share;

interface
uses
   DB,ADODB,SysUtils,Windows, Forms;
var
  Connect,ADOCon:TADOConnection;
  DataPath:string;
  UserName:string='';
  UserPwd:string='';
  ZH:string='';
  ZH1:string='';
  num:integer;
  QXGL_Q1:TADOQuery;
  ZGNB_Q:TADOQuery;
  CZRZ:string;
  CZRZ_Q:TADOQuery;
  procedure CZRZInit;
  procedure WriteCZRZ;
  procedure F1_Help(var Key: Word);


implementation

uses Main_Form, HTMLHelp_Decl;

procedure F1_Help(var Key: Word);
begin
  if key=vk_F1 then
    HtmlHelp(Application.handle, '.\QHelp.chm',HH_HELP_CONTEXT, DWORD_PTR(num));
  //HtmlHelp( handle, '.\QHelp.chm',HH_HELP_CONTEXT, DWORD_PTR(ActiveControl.HelpContext));
end;

procedure CZRZInit;
begin
   CZRZ_Q:= TADOQuery.Create(nil);
   CZRZ_Q.Connection := Connect;
   CZRZ_Q.SQL.Add('select * from  操作日志');
   CZRZ_Q.Open;
end;

procedure WriteCZRZ;
begin
  CZRZ_Q.Append;
  CZRZ_Q.FieldByName('帐号').AsString:=UserName;
  CZRZ_Q.FieldByName('日期').AsDateTime:=date;
  CZRZ_Q.FieldByName('操作').AsString:=trim(CZRZ);
  CZRZ_Q.Post;
end;

end.
 

⌨️ 快捷键说明

复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?